RM12 4SE maps, stats, and open data

RM12 4SE lies on Kenilworth Gardens in Hornchurch. RM12 4SE is located in the St Andrew's electoral ward, within the London borough of Havering and the English Parliamentary constituency of Hornchurch and Upminster.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S North East London ICB - A3A8R and the police force is Metropolitan Police.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
